See a free Concertgebouw performance
Free lunchtime concerts in one of the best-sounding halls in the world, Wednesdays at 12:30 from September to June. No booking — join the queue by noon.

Walk the canal belt
Herengracht, Keizersgracht and Prinsengracht in one horseshoe, with the Nine Streets cutting across them. Walk it at dusk, when the bridge lights come on.

Vondelpark on a warm evening
Half the city brings a picnic, and the open-air theatre is free on summer weekends.
